Abstract | The plasmon-optical effects have been utilized to optically enhance active layer absorption in organic solar cells (OSCs). The exploited plasmonic resonancesof metal nanomaterialsare typically from the
fundamental dipole/high-order modes with narrow spectral widths for regional OSC absorption improvement. |
